日粮中添加维生素E对肉牛生长性能、肌肉品质以及经济效益的影响

摘要

文章旨在研究日粮中添加维生素E对肉牛生长性能、肌肉品质以及经济效益的影响.试验将 45 头健康、均重(407.89±21.24)kg的 20 月龄西杂公牛随机分为 3 组,每组 15 个重复,每个重复 1 头.试验为期 97 d,预饲期 7d,正试期 90 d.试验日粮在基础日粮中添加 0,800 和 1600 IU/kg的维生素E.试验结果:与对照组相比,1600 IU/d 维生素E组肉牛的末体重(FBW)显著提高 3.10%(P<0.05),平均日增重(ADG)显著提高 13.27%(P<0.05),平均日采食量(ADFI)显著提高 6.59%(P<0.05);与对照组相比,800 和 1600 IU/d维生素E组肉牛的料肉比分别显著降低 4.17%和 5.95%(P<0.05),此外,维生素E对肉牛的屠宰率和净肉率均无显著影响(P>0.05).1600 IU/kg维生素E组肉牛肌肉的大理石花纹评分显著高于其他两组(P<0.05);1600 IU/kg维生素E组肉牛肌肉的剪切力显著低于其他两组(P<0.05);1600 IU/kg维生素E组肉牛肌肉的谷氨酸和甘氨酸显著高于其他两组(P<0.05);此外,熟肉率、pH48 h、系水力、天冬氨酸、酪氨酸、丙氨酸、苯丙氨酸含量无显著影响(P>0.05).额外添加维生素E后,饲料单价分别为 1.61、1.66 和 1.71 元/kg(P<0.05);结合采食量后,1562.02、1615.01 和1768.31 元(P<0.05);综合计算毛利润为 1008.65、1075.07 和 1146.99 元.结论:维生素E(1600 IU/kg)对肉牛生长和肉质具有一定的改善作用,同时该组肉牛经济收益最高.

Abstract

The purpose of this study was to investigate the effects of dietary vitamin E supplementation on growth performance,muscle quality and economic efficiency of beef cattle.A total of 45 healthy 20-month-old bulls with a mean weight of(407.89±21.24)kg were divided into three groups of 15 bulls with 1 replicate per head in 3 groups.The total number of days was 97 days,including 7 days of adaptation and 90 days of formal tests.Vitamin E of 0,800 and 1600 IU/kg was added to the basal diet.Compared with the control group,compared with the control group,the FBW of beef cattle supplemented with 1600 IU/d vitamin E group was significantly increased by 3.10%(P<0.05),ADG was significantly increased by 13.27%(P<0.05),and ADFI was significantly increased by 6.59%(P<0.05),and compared with the control group,the feed-to-meat ratio of beef cattle supplemented with 800 IU/d and 1600 IU/d vitamin E was significantly reduced by 4.17%and 5.95%,respectively(P<0.05),and vitamin E had no significant effect on the slaughter rate and net meat rate of beef cattle(P>0.05).The marbling score of beef cattle muscle in the 1600 IU/kg vitamin E group was significantly higher than that in the other two groups(P<0.05).The shear force of beef cattle muscle in the 1600 IU/kg vitamin E group was significantly lower than that in the other two groups(P<0.05).The glutamic acid and glycine levels of beef cattle in the 1600 IU/kg vitamin E group were significantly lower than those in the other two groups(P<0.05),and there was no significant effect on the cooked meat rate,pH 48 h,hydraulics,aspartic acid,tyrosine,alanine and phenylalanine contents(P>0.05).After the addition of vitamin E,the unit prices of feed were 1.61,1.66 and 1.71 yuan/kg,respectively(P<0.05).Combined with feed intake,1562.02,1615.01 and 1768.31 yuan(P<0.05).The gross profit calculated comprehensively was 1008.65,1075.07 and 1146.99 yuan.(Conclusions):Vitamin E(1600 IU/kg)had a certain effect on the growth and meat quality of beef cattle,and the economic benefits of beef cattle in this group were the highest.
